Spectroscopic Characterization of Compound

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
The fluorescence spectra were obtained on a PerkinElmer LS-55 luminescence spectrometer. Mass spectra were recorded on a Thermo Proteome X-LTQ MS. 1H-NMR spectrum was acquired on a Brucker Avance 400 MHz, using CDCl3 as solvent and tetramethylsilane (TMS) as internal standard. Fluorescence photos were taken under a UV lamp, with a Canon 350D digital camera.

Enzymatic Assay for Antidiabetic Evaluation

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
Streptozotocin (STZ), acarbose, metformin (MF), p-nitophenylglucopyranoside, α- glucosidase (Saccharomyces cerevisiae), porcine pancreatic α-amylase were purchased from Sigma-Aldrich, St’ Louis, MO, USA. Folin-Ciocalteu reagent was purchased from Loba chemie, Mombai, India. External standards for HPLC analysis were either isolated from the plant or supplied by National Organization of Drug Control and Research (NODCAR), Egypt. All solvents were of analytical grade and purchased from Adwic company, Egypt. Acetonitrile and trifluoracetic acid were of HPLC grade and purchased from Sigma-Aldrich (MO, USA). Stationary phases for chromatographic separations were purchased from Merck (Darmstadt, Germany). NMR spectra were acquired using Brucker, Avance, 400 MHz. (MA, USA). MS data were recorded on Shimadzu LCMS-IT-TOF spectrometer (Kyoto, Japan).
